RBK-Ukraine History
Established in 2006 as a subsidiary of Russia’s RBC Group, the outlet underwent a significant transformation after 2014. Following the annexation of Crimea, the Ukrainian division broke ties with its Russian parent company. It has since operated as an independent entity, rebranding to emphasize its Ukrainian identity and sovereignty.

Who owns RBK-Ukraine?
The outlet is owned by businessman Iosif Pintus through the Ukrainian Business Technology group. Following the 2014 conflict, Pintus reportedly acquired the remaining Russian stakes to ensure full Ukrainian control. Revenue is largely generated through advertising and digital services, with the outlet asserting total independence from Russian capital.
